Output 421225170fefaae9b871ca4f6327f5ca2bc7cb3f28390ce58b76718186f0b59e:0

value
592700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5482c2a0468a9330001135617c696e50057b3fa OP_EQUAL
address
3JDYgu7p31BDwcjyHegwvAUh4jaTxANRg1
transaction
421225170fefaae9b871ca4f6327f5ca2bc7cb3f28390ce58b76718186f0b59e
spent
true